|
|
|
|
DROP TABLE IF EXISTS `event`;
|
|
|
|
|
CREATE TABLE `event`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T '唯一主键',
|
|
|
|
|
`app_id` varchar(255) DEFAULT NULL COMMENT '关联查找secret',
|
|
|
|
|
`type` varchar(255) DEFAULT NULL COMMENT '事件类型',
|
|
|
|
|
`app_token` varchar(255) DEFAULT NULL COMMENT '文件id',
|
|
|
|
|
`table_id` varchar(255) DEFAULT NULL COMMENT '表格id',
|
|
|
|
|
`record_id` varchar(255) DEFAULT NULL COMMENT '行id',
|
|
|
|
|
`numbers` int DEFAULT '0' COMMENT '重推次数',
|
|
|
|
|
`operate_status` varchar(255) DEFAULT NULL COMMENT '状态标记(未处理,处理完成)',
|
|
|
|
|
`create_by` varchar(255) NOT NULL,
|
|
|
|
|
`create_time` datetime NOT NULL,
|
|
|
|
|
`update_by` varchar(255) DEFAULT NULL,
|
|
|
|
|
`update_time` datetime DEFAULT NULL,
|
|
|
|
|
`flag` tinyint NOT NULL DEFAULT '0' COMMENT '删除标记(0未删除,1删除)',
|
|
|
|
|
`remark` varchar(255) DEFAULT NULL COMMENT '备注',
|
|
|
|
|
PRIMARY KEY (`id`)
|
|
|
|
|
) ENGINE=InnoDB;
|
|
|
|
|
|
|
|
|
|
DROP TABLE IF EXISTS `event_log`;
|
|
|
|
|
CREATE TABLE `event_log`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T '唯一主键',
|
|
|
|
|
`event_id` bigint DEFAULT NULL,
|
|
|
|
|
`operate_type` varchar(255) DEFAULT NULL COMMENT '操作类型',
|
|
|
|
|
`operate_info` text COMMENT '操作日志',
|
|
|
|
|
`error_code` varchar(255) DEFAULT NULL COMMENT '错误编码',
|
|
|
|
|
`error_message` varchar(255) DEFAULT NULL COMMENT '错误信息',
|
|
|
|
|
`remark` varchar(255) DEFAULT NULL COMMENT '备注',
|
|
|
|
|
`create_by` varchar(255) NOT NULL,
|
|
|
|
|
`create_time` datetime NOT NULL,
|
|
|
|
|
`update_by` varchar(255) DEFAULT NULL,
|
|
|
|
|
`update_time` datetime DEFAULT NULL,
|
|
|
|
|
PRIMARY KEY (`id`)
|
|
|
|
|
) ENGINE=InnoDB;
|
|
|
|
|
|
|
|
|
|
DROP TABLE IF EXISTS `lark_company_relation`;
|
|
|
|
|
CREATE TABLE `lark_company_relation`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T '唯一主键',
|
|
|
|
|
`company_id` bigint DEFAULT NULL COMMENT '公司id',
|
|
|
|
|
`company_name` varchar(255) DEFAULT NULL COMMENT '公司名称',
|
|
|
|
|
`app_id` varchar(255) NOT NULL COMMENT '飞书的appId',
|
|
|
|
|
`secret` varchar(255) NOT NULL COMMENT '公司+appId对应的唯一密钥',
|
|
|
|
|
`app_type` varchar(255) DEFAULT NULL COMMENT 'app应用类型',
|
|
|
|
|
`create_by` varchar(255) NOT NULL,
|
|
|
|
|
`create_time` datetime NOT NULL,
|
|
|
|
|
`update_by` varchar(255) DEFAULT NULL,
|
|
|
|
|
`update_time` datetime DEFAULT NULL,
|
|
|
|
|
`flag` tinyint NOT NULL DEFAULT '0' COMMENT '删除标记(0未删除、1已删除)',
|
|
|
|
|
`remark` varchar(255) DEFAULT NULL COMMENT '备注',
|
|
|
|
|
PRIMARY KEY (`id`)
|
|
|
|
|
) ENGINE=InnoDB;
|
|
|
|
|
|
|
|
|
|
DROP TABLE IF EXISTS `lark_table_relation`;
|
|
|
|
|
CREATE TABLE `lark_table_relation`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T '唯一主键',
|
|
|
|
|
`lark_company_relation_id` bigint DEFAULT NULL COMMENT '公司与飞书关联表id',
|
|
|
|
|
`from_app_token` varchar(255) DEFAULT NULL,
|
|
|
|
|
`from_table_id` varchar(255) DEFAULT NULL COMMENT '来源表',
|
|
|
|
|
`to_app_token` varchar(255) DEFAULT NULL,
|
|
|
|
|
`to_table_id` varchar(255) DEFAULT NULL COMMENT '对应更新表',
|
|
|
|
|
`create_by` varchar(255) NOT NULL,
|
|
|
|
|
`create_time` datetime NOT NULL,
|
|
|
|
|
`update_by` varchar(255) DEFAULT NULL,
|
|
|
|
|
`update_time` datetime DEFAULT NULL,
|
|
|
|
|
`flag` tinyint NOT NULL DEFAULT '0' COMMENT '删除标记(0未删除、1已删除)',
|
|
|
|
|
`remark` varchar(255) DEFAULT NULL COMMENT '备注',
|
|
|
|
|
PRIMARY KEY (`id`)
|
|
|
|
|
) ENGINE=InnoDB;
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
DROP TABLE IF EXISTS `lark_table_row_relation`;
|
|
|
|
|
CREATE TABLE `lark_table_row_relation`
|
|
|
|
|
(
|
|
|
|
|
`id` bigint NOT NULL AUTO_INCREMENT COMMENT '唯一主键',
|
|
|
|
|
`table_relation_id` bigint DEFAULT NULL COMMENT '公司与飞书关联表id',
|
|
|
|
|
`from_id` varchar(255) DEFAULT NULL COMMENT '来源表',
|
|
|
|
|
`to_id` varchar(255) DEFAULT NULL COMMENT '对应更新表',
|
|
|
|
|
`type` varchar(20) DEFAULT NULL COMMENT '行,或者 列',
|
|
|
|
|
`sub_type` varchar(20) DEFAULT NULL COMMENT '列或行的明细属性',
|
|
|
|
|
`create_by` varchar(255) NOT NULL,
|
|
|
|
|
`create_time` datetime NOT NULL,
|
|
|
|
|
`update_by` varchar(255) DEFAULT NULL,
|
|
|
|
|
`update_time` datetime DEFAULT NULL,
|
|
|
|
|
`flag` tinyint NOT NULL DEFAULT '0' COMMENT '删除标记(0未删除、1已删除)',
|
|
|
|
|
`remark` varchar(255) DEFAULT NULL COMMENT '备注',
|
|
|
|
|
PRIMARY KEY (`id`)
|
|
|
|
|
) ENGINE=InnoDB;
|